  • Patent number: 8690220
    Abstract: An inner panel of a lift gate includes an outer-frame forming portion comprising a pair of side edge frame portions including a pair of pillar portions and a lower end frame portion integrally formed at the side frame portions, an inner-frame forming portion formed at a lower edge portion of a window opening to connect to the outer-frame forming portion, and a panel portion covering over a portion enclosed by the outer-frame forming portion and the inner-frame forming portion. The panel portion comprises an outside panel portion provided to contact the outer panel and an inside panel portion integrally formed at the outside panel portion to connect to the outside panel portion and project toward a vehicle-compartment side beyond the outside panel portion and connects to the outer-frame forming portion and the inner-frame forming portion of said inner panel.

  • Patent number: 5742716
    Abstract: A light trigger thyristor including a light guide (30) held in a receiving metal fitting (11) with a light entering end side of the light guide (30) inserted into one end of a cylindrical sleeve (15). A plano-convex lens (17) is inserted into the other end of the cylindrical sleeve (15) to face a light introducing window (LW). A connector terminal (12) to which step index optical fibers (131, 132) are connected is attached to the metal receiving fitting (11).

  • Patent number: 5510930
    Abstract: A light amplifying apparatus adopting a redundant structure. Optical isolators 13, 14 are inserted between pump light sources 1, 2 and a photocoupler 4 so as to prevent injection locking, thereby preventing fluctuation of pump power.In another embodiment, optical fibers 15 adequately longer than the coherence length of the excitation light waves output from the pump light sources are provided. In still another embodiment, the frequency of the driving current for the pump light sources is modulated. In a further embodiment, wave plates 20, 21 are provided so as to circularly polarize the light waves output from the pump light sources clockwise and counterclockwise.

  • Patent number: 4989930
    Abstract: A novel optoelectronics package includes an optical semiconductor, an electronic cooling element carrying the optical semiconductor and electrically connected to one of the terminals thereof, a pair of transmission lines having distributed constant characteristics and an airtight vessel housing the optical semiconductor, cooling element and transmission lines. A grounding line of the transmission lines is connected between the terminal of the optical semiconductor and an external ground terminal fixed at the vessel. A signal line of the transmission line is connected between the other terminal of the optical semiconductor and an external signal terminal, whereby the stray capacitance of the cooling element is shorted by the distributed constant grounding line.

  • Patent number: 4726645
    Abstract: In an optical coupling unit having an optical coupler adapted to couple a light beam from a light-emitting element to an optical fiber, the aberration of the lens is decreased to improve the efficiency of coupling of the light beam from the light-emitting element to the optical fiber. A silicon crystal having a high refractive index is used as a lens material to realize an optical system of low aberration.
